Trying to tackle one small issue at a time, and today it was polishing the badly faded filler panel on the tailgate.  Part of that was also re-attaching the piece that fills in around the handle.  I saw when I removed the panel, that this part was originally attached with what appeared to be a thick strip of glue.  What would you all recommend to attach this with now?  I tried carpet tape, simply because it was all I had that would potentially do the trick, which of course it did not.

In addition, the black on the chevrolet emblem is worn off on the tops and sides of the letters.  What would be the best way to re-paint this to keep the parts that are supposed to be chrome clean?  I assume it's not just the face of the letters, but the raised edges as well.  I don't imagine this will be an easy task, but I thought someone might have a shortcut.
